Moscovici calls for a post-bailout growth strategy

European Commissioner for Economic Affairs Pierre Moscovici called on Friday for the creation of a growth strategy in Greece for the period after the end of the bailout program in August.

Addressing a parliamentary committee in Athens, the French official said: “we have reached the end of the road, we are running the home straight. When one has run 70 to 80 percent of the course, everyone else must meet their obligations,” adding that Greece’s peers will need to implement their pledges for the completion of the program.

“My wish is for Greece to revert to normality, i.e. to be become a sovereign state with all the rights and duties,” he said.

He also argued that in the next few weeks a growth strategy will have to be drafted for the post-program period, a strategy that will be designed for Greece by the Greeks, wishing also that Greek people will get to stay in this country that will evolve into a strong European state.
